Output 7e950413a91c6a9dc86d431397f29e61ae04eb3a9693017acf9d5ee96e24214a:1

value
141867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a4b2c664030ae238f7915032dc64147b5f24f94 OP_EQUAL
address
3HDSrJAbUufU44RpxCBRQfvLbEABvbKgP5
transaction
7e950413a91c6a9dc86d431397f29e61ae04eb3a9693017acf9d5ee96e24214a
spent
true